/* CSS Document */
* { margin:0; padding:0;}
html, body { height:100%; }
body {font-size:100%; line-height:1.0625em; background:url(images/bg.gif) repeat-x top #f8f9f9}
html, input, textarea	{	font-family:Arial, Helvetica, sans-serif; 
		color:#2a2a2a;	}	

.alignMiddle{ vertical-align:middle}
.alignCenter{ text-align: center}
.container1{ width:100%}
object { vertical-align:top;}
.clear { clear:both;}
.fleft{ float:left}
.fright{ float:right}
div.container {	overflow:hidden; width: 100%;}
a img{ border:0}
img{ vertical-align:top;  }

a{color:#d55922; text-decoration:underline} 
a:hover{text-decoration:none}

.link{color:#008bb3; font-weight:bold }
.link1{color:#d55922; text-decoration:none;  }
.link1:hover{text-decoration:none; color:#000 }
.link2{color:#2a2a2a; }
.link3{color:#2a2a2a; font-style:italic; }
.link4{color:#008bb3; }

#content ul{margin:0; padding:0; list-style:none;}
#content ul li{background:url(images/marker1.gif) top left no-repeat; background-position:0 5px; margin:0; padding-left:13px; }
#content ul li a{color:#2a2a2a; text-decoration: underline; line-height:1.41em; font-weight:bold; letter-spacing:1px} 
#content ul li a:hover { text-decoration:none; }

#content .ul li{background:url(images/marker2.gif) top left no-repeat; background-position:0 9px; margin:0; padding-left:13px; }
#content .ul li a{color:#2a2a2a; text-decoration: underline; line-height:2em; font-weight:normal; letter-spacing:0} 
#content .ul li a:hover { text-decoration:none; }

#content .ul1 li{background:url(images/marker2.gif) top left no-repeat; background-position:0 5px; margin:0; padding-left:13px; }
#content .ul1 li a{color:#2a2a2a; text-decoration:none ; line-height:1.41em; font-weight:normal; letter-spacing:0; font-style:italic} 
#content .ul1 li a:hover { text-decoration:underline; }

#content ol{margin:0; padding:0; list-style-position:inside;}
#content ol li{background:none; padding-left:0; }
#content ol li a{color:#2a2a2a; text-decoration: underline; line-height:1.41em} 
#content ol li a:hover { text-decoration:none; }

.link-1 { display:block; float:left; background:url(images/link_bg.gif) left top repeat-x; color:#ffffff; text-decoration:none; }
.link-1 em { display:block; background:url(images/link_left.gif) no-repeat left top;}
.link-1  b { display:block; background:url(images/link_right.gif) no-repeat right top; padding:2px 23px 3px 28px; font-weight:normal; font-style:normal;}
.link-1:hover{ text-decoration:none; color:#000000}



/*header*/
#header {font-size:0.875em; color:#FFFFFF }
#header .logo{ margin:0 550px 0 0; float:left;}
#header .indent1{ margin:0 0 0 106px }
#header .indent{padding:23px 0 85px 68px}

#header .ul{margin:38px 0 0 305px; padding:0; list-style:none; position:absolute}
#header .ul li{ margin:0; display:inline; background:none }
#header .ul li a{color:#282b32; text-decoration:none; float:left; font-size:.85em; background:url(images/bg_menu.gif) center right no-repeat; margin:0 0 0 14px; padding-right:15px } 
#header .ul li a:hover { text-decoration:underline; color:#008bb3 ; }
#header .ul li .current{ text-decoration:underline; color:#008bb3 }

#header .ul1{margin:-5px 0 24px 0; padding:0; list-style:none; position:relative}
#header .ul1 li{background:url(images/marker.gif) top left no-repeat; background-position:0 5px; margin:0; padding-left:19px; }
#header .ul1 li span{color:#b1da03; } 
#header .ul1 li a{color:#ffffff; text-decoration:none; line-height:1.5em; } 
#header .ul1 li a:hover { text-decoration:underline; }


/*content*/
#content{ font-size:0.75em; width:100%; text-align:left; background:url(images/bg_cont.gif)}
#content .bg-cont{ background:url(images/bg_cont1.gif) no-repeat top left}
#content .bg-cont1{ background:url(images/bg_cont2.gif) no-repeat  bottom left}
#page7 #content{background:url(images/bg_cont1-1.gif)}
#page7 #content .bg-cont{ background:url(images/bg_cont-1.gif) no-repeat top left}
#page7 #content .bg-cont1{ background:url(images/bg_cont2-1.gif) no-repeat  bottom left}
#content .indent-main{padding:35px 50px 40px 72px}
#content .indent-main1{padding:35px 50px 20px 72px}
#content .indent-col{padding:35px 35px 39px 72px}
#content .indent-col3{padding:24px 0 23px 29px}
#content .title{  margin-bottom:16px}
#content .title1{  margin-bottom:8px}
#content .img-left{ float:left; margin:0 6px 16px 0}
#content .img-left1{ float:left; margin:0 17px 0 0}
#content .img-left2{ float:left; margin:0 28px 0 0}
#content .img-indent{ margin:0 0 16px 0}
#content .img-1{ margin:57px 0 0 199px; position:absolute}
#content .img-2{ margin:56px 0 0 205px; position:absolute}
#content .img-3{ margin:62px 0 0 192px; position:absolute}
#content .img-4{ margin:62px 0 0 206px; position:absolute}
#content p{ margin:0 0 17px 0}
#content .p{ margin:0 0 17px 0}
#content .p1{ margin:0 0 19px 0}
#content .p2{ margin:0 0 5px 0}
#content .p4{ margin:0 0 29px 0}
#content .p3{ margin:0}
#content h4{color:#008bb3; font-size:1em; font-weight:normal  }
#content h3{color:#2a2a2a; font-size:1em; letter-spacing:1px }
#content .tail{ background:url(images/tail.gif) repeat-x bottom; padding-bottom:9px; margin-bottom:9px}

.txt{ font-family:Tahoma, Geneva, sans-serif; font-size:.916em}

#content .indent{padding:45px 0 0 0}

/*box*/
.box{ background:#EAE4E0; width:100%;}
.box .border-top {background:url(images/border_top.gif) repeat-x top;}
.box .border-bottom {background:url(images/border_bottom.gif) repeat-x bottom;}
.box .border-left {background:url(images/border_left.gif) repeat-y left;}
.box .border-right {background:url(images/border_right.gif) repeat-y right;}
.box .corner-top-left {background:url(images/corner_top_left.gif) no-repeat left top;}
.box .corner-top-right {background:url(images/corner_top_right.gif) no-repeat right top;}
.box .corner-bottom-left {background:url(images/corner_bottom_left.gif) no-repeat left bottom;}
.box .corner-bottom-right {background:url(images/corner_bottom_right.gif) no-repeat right bottom; width:100%; }
.box .indent-box{ padding:0 0 0 0; }


/*footer*/
#footer { color:#000000; font-size:0.75em; background:url(images/bot.gif) repeat-x top; text-align:right ; }
#footer .indent-footer{ padding:15px 37px 0 50px;}
#footer a {color:#008bb3; text-decoration:underline}  
#footer a:hover {  text-decoration:none}

.jamp2{ width:40px; margin-left:6px}
select{font-size:.84em; color:#2d3331; height:20px;	font-family:Tahoma;}

.indent-2{ position:relative; padding-left:20px; float:left}
.h{ height:24px; width:228px}
.block-contact span{ float:right; margin-right:80px}
input{
	width:228px; height:20px;
	font-size:1em;
	padding-left:5px;
	padding-top:2px
}
textarea{
	width:228px; height:107px;
	font-size:1em;
	padding-left:5px;
	margin-bottom:11px;
	overflow:auto}